The Atlas van Stolk, a collection of more than 300,000 images about Dutch history, got a new home at the Rotterdam Library last year. But history doesn't belong behind glass. That's why we developed the ErfgoedStudio together with the library. A digital platform that invites you to get started with the collection.
For the grand opening, three Rotterdam artists each selected a work from the collection and created a new work in response. These works are now on display in the library's central hall, along with an interactive touchscreen application that deepens the story.
Through the big screen, visitors discover the original and new works. They learn more about the makers, the context and the city. Heritage becomes something to play with, not just to look at.
We built the application in Framer, a no-code tool that allowed us to quickly iterate, test and fine-tune. In five weeks, we went from idea to interactive experience. Thanks to the direct development process, we had room for detail: smooth animations, sound effects and an interface that invites you to linger.
